Main Street Willow Springs will host a Block Party on Saturday, August 21 from 6:00 p.m. to 8:00 p.m. There will be free food, a cake walk, music, and a sprinkler for the kids. Bring your own lawn chair.

The Willow Springs Saddle Club will host a show on Saturday, August 14 at 5:00 p.m. at the Saddle Club Arena on Valley Street in Willow Springs. This will be a "glow show" and the Club will provide all riders with glow rings to decorate horse and rider for a special evening.  If you have questions...
